THIRUVANANTHAPURAM: With the aim of providing various services under local self- government bodies to the public, ‘Surekha’, the one-stop portal to access details of services, and ‘Samagra’, the mobile application on Android platform developed by Information Kerala Mission, were launched in the city by Social Justice Minister M K Muneer on Tuesday.
On ‘Surekha’, details regarding building tax, e-payment, welfare pension, status updates of applications submitted to local self- government institutions, gazette details, government orders and Central PWD rates can be known. Also, websites of local self-government and the institutions under it can be visited.
From ‘Samagra’, services such as birth, death and marriage certificates, file tracking, building permit status, property tax details, project-planning details, e-tenders, details of government orders can be obtained.
The certificates obtained through these platforms, do not require signature or seal and are approved for official purposes. The details of birth, death and marriage registrations since 1970 are available online in almost all local self-government institutions and steps are on to enter the remaining data online.
A number of web-based software under Kerala Social Security Mission for welfare projects such as ‘Aswasa Kiranam’, ‘Samaswasam’, ‘Sneha Sparsham’, ‘Sneha Poorvam’, ‘Prathyasa’, disability card and ‘Sruthi Tharangam’ are awaiting launch in June.
